Springs of wellness, skin and body therapies, a nutrient-rich diet, and the pleasure of exploring the surroundings. Spas in summer are a real panacea, ideal for rest and recuperation.
The Terme di Monticelli spa, set in a centuries-old park, surrounded by the foothills between the provinces of Parma and Reggio Emilia, are a privileged place where an ancient spring gushes forth from which gushes aunique water, capable of rebalancing and regenerating our organism.
Today these precious waters are exploited for health and therapeutic paths and for a wellness vacation.
Here’s how to turn a long weekend or week at the spa into a natural health and beauty treatment.
Counteracting the scorching heat.
Saunas and steam baths, for example, help combat mugginess by regulating body temperature, stimulate the elimination of toxins and improve the condition of the epidermis. By sweating, in addition to the purifying effect on the body, the skin appears brighter and smoother. Not only that. If sauna and steam bath are combined with a cold shower, circulatory benefits will be achieved. Very useful precisely in the summer when high temperatures challenge its proper functioning.
Cold-hot alternation.
To stimulate circulation, promote the detox effect and keep tissues elastic, it is important to harness the power of hot and cold water by experiencing the Kneipp path, ideal for leg health. After an afternoon at the spa, one feels lighter.
The power of hydration.
During physical activity or after a heat bath, it is important to replenish water in the body, particularly in summer. This not only hydrates the body but also facilitates the purification process.
Sapori che raccontano il territorio.
La tradizione gastronomica di Sabbioneta è un’altra delle sue ricchezze. Nei ristoranti locali si possono gustare piatti che fondono influenze lombarde ed emiliane, come i tortelli di zucca, il luccio in salsa con polenta e lo stracotto d’asino, veri simboli della cucina locale. Non mancano dolci semplici ma deliziosi, come i Filòs, biscotti poveri legati alla tradizione contadina, e la sbrisolona, spesso servita con zabaione caldo.
Per un’esperienza autentica, l’Osteria La Dispensa è una tappa imperdibile: il suo menù varia con le stagioni ma rimane sempre fedele ai sapori del territorio. E per chi cerca una dolce conclusione, la pasticceria Atena propone specialità come l’Anello di Monaco, un panettone ad anello che racconta una storia secolare.
